C'EST QUOI UN SOCKET

Les sockets servent à communiquer entre deux hôtes appelés Client / Serveur à l'aide d'une adresse IP et d'un port que j'appelle prise ; ces sockets permettront de gérer des flux entrant et sortant afin d'assurer une communication entre les deux (le client et le serveur), soit de manière fiable à l'aide du protocole TCP/IP, soit non fiable mais plus rapide avec le protocole UDP.

Voici ce qu'on peut réaliser à l'aide des sockets :
*.des jeux en ligne ;
*.des systèmes distribués ;
*.des espaces messengers comme MSN  Messenger, Yahoo Messenger, … ;
*.des applications comme BitComet permettant de gérer les fichiers .torrent que vous connaissez ;
*.et bien d'autres choses.
Les sockets sont utilisés dans plusieurs autres langages, tels que :*.le langage C :( lien vers un tutoriel);
*.le langage C++ :(lien vers un autre tutoriel) ;
*.le langage PHP :(lien vers un troisième tutoriel) ;
*.l'Action Script :(aller lire le tutoriel) ;*.le Erlang :(lien vers le tuto concerné);
*.et bien d'autres.

Aucun commentaire:

Enregistrer un commentaire